Beschreibung

Ingram Olkin and Lyle V. Jones delve into the intricacies of the National Assessment of Educational Progress (NAEP) and its significance in shaping educational standards across the United States. Their exploration begins with a historical context, tracing the genesis of NAEP and highlighting how it has evolved over decades to reflect educational reforms and challenges.

As they navigate through the development of this assessment, the authors reveal the transformative phases that NAEP has undergone, illustrating its impact on educational policies and practices. They provide a thoughtful analysis that captures the zeitgeist of different eras, offering insights into how the assessment has responded to societal changes and educational needs.

The interplay between data and educational progress is a central theme, and Olkin and Jones emphasize the importance of NAEP as a tool for accountability and improvement. This work not only chronicles the evolution of national educational assessment but also invites readers to consider the perspectives that drive ongoing discussions about educational equity and effectiveness in the contemporary landscape.
